What's The Definition Of Tugger?
[n] someone who pulls or tugs or drags in an effort to move something
Synonyms | Synonyms for Tugger: dragger | puller Related Terms | Find terms related to Tugger: See Also | worker Tugger In Webster's Dictionary \Tug"ger\, n.
One who tugs.
